"Gertrude met with Odom shortly after Odom’s hiring and the two quickly agreed Gertrude would remain with the program.

Odom’s style of play, pressuring defensively and pushing the ball in transition, may even be a more natural fit for the bouncy, athletic Gertrude that Bennett’s slower-paced, pack-line approach.

“A system like this is pretty much how I play,” Gertrude said. “I love to get up and down. Athleticism. Defense. Getting a lot of shots and getting downhill. I’d definitely say it’s a great fit.”
